Subject: Parcel webhook cut-over complete

Team — the switch from the legacy Trundle poller to the new Skyhatch parcel-tracking webhook finished at 02:15 local time. All carrier events now arrive via push; the poller is disabled but left deployed for a one-week fallback window. We saw a brief backlog of about 900 events during DNS propagation, fully drained by 02:40. Retries are handled by the webhook receiver itself, so no manual replay is needed. For reference during your shift, the receiver is running with the configuration below.

settings of bafof-tagep:
[frador]
port = 9300
region = west-1
host = frador.norvacorp.corp
timeout_ms = 3000
retries = 5

## Scaling the intake workers

The queue-depth autoscaler for Pelicanbridge watches the `intake-jobs` queue and bumps worker count when depth crosses a threshold. It's twitchy on purpose — better to over-scale for five minutes than let the backlog snowball. If it flaps, widen the cooldown before touching anything else. Scale-down only kicks in after three consecutive quiet polls. The current knobs it runs with are listed below.

service settings:
[istael]
team = gilath
access_code = ac_468cdf
owner = casdor.gilox
host = istael.kelviforge.internal
port = 5432
peer = quenwyn.braskworks.corp
salt = 6678df32
pin = 7400

Minutes — Management Meeting, Pellmore Industries

Quick recap for branch managers: the hiring freeze applies only to the Fabrication Division, effective immediately. Open offers already signed will be honoured. Temp cover is fine for safety-critical roles — clear it with Davin first. Other divisions carry on as planned. A few people asked why Fabrication specifically; fair question. The thinking behind the freeze is captured in the confidential note below.

internal memo for tageg-tafop: The western region missed its Soreth quota by 6.8 percent last quarter. Fenvanax Freight plans to lower the Julix list price by 53.5 percent in November. The board signed off on a budget of $287.6 million for Project Eliath. The renewal with Novvanix Holdings closes at $241.6 million a year, 35.4 percent below the last contract.